A teenage girl has been left with life-changing injuries after a firework exploded in her hand. The incident took place on Barrack Street, Cork on Sunday afternoon.

 

It is believed she was rushed to Cork University Hospital where she underwent emergency surgery.

 

 

The young girl sustained serious injuries to her left hand and her face. It is believed she has suffered major damage to a number of her fingers.

 

A spokesperson for the Gardaí told the Irish Times: “[This is] a very sad life-changing event for this young girl”

 

Gardaí are currently investigating the incident and are currently focusing on where the young girl got the firework from.
